About this Opportunity

Brunswick County is looking for an IT Business Analyst to join our Information Technology Department. The Business Analyst provides integrated, advanced technical, developmental, and user support to assigned departments within the County. Work includes:
  • Researching, analyzing, and defining complex user problems and requirements.
  • Acting independently as a liaison between department subject matter experts and manufacturers for successful integration and implementation of applications.
  • Developing and maintaining solutions and associated procedures.
  • Serving as SharePoint Administrator.

The Business Analyst provides a wide range of technical support, problem resolution, application integration and educational services to users on both hardware and software issues while maintaining confidentiality of all privileged information. This position reports directly to the IT Business Analyst Supervisor.
Education and Experience

Bachelor's degree in computer science or a closely related field AND five (5) years of related programming and applications experience; OR an equivalent combination of education and experience sufficient to successfully perform the essential duties of the job.
  • MS SharePoint experience is required.
  • Familiarity with MS Power Platform and Power BI preferred.
  • Must possess a valid North Carolina or South Carolina driver license.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ills, client management/interpersonal skills, communication skills (both written and verbal), and the ability to work effectively as part of a team is required.

Additional Required Knowledge and Skills
Knowledge of principles of computer hardware, software, and networking with ITIL best practices; programming languages; SQL or relational database; various software applications; and basic business principles.

Skilled in analyzing end-user system and program needs; designing system processes and software applications; configuring systems and software; researching computer topics via online sources; preparing and conducting training sessions; and communication and interpersonal skills as applied to interaction with coworkers, supervisor, the public, etc. sufficient to exchange or convey information and to receive work direction.

Physical Requirements
Tasks involve the ability to exert very moderate physical effort in light work, typically involving some combination of stooping, kneeling, crouching and crawling, and which involves some lifting, carrying, pushing and/or pulling of objects and materials of moderate weight (up to 20 pounds) and occasionally heavier weight (up to 40 pounds). Tasks may involve extended periods of time at a keyboard or workstation.
